    DO NOT USE THIS COMPANY!…read more This was the worst experience I've had with a solar service company. I contacted them because my SolarEdge system stopped working. Before scheduling service, I provided the inverter error code, which indicated that the inverter likely needed repair. However, they told me the issue was not the inverter but an arc fault. Since I'm not a solar technician, I trusted their diagnosis. They inspected my system for $299 and then quoted me $3,500 to repair the issues they identified. After completing the work, the problem was not fixed. It wasn't until their second visit that they finally contacted SolarEdge technical support--a step that, in my opinion, should have been done during the initial diagnosis. SolarEdge then confirmed that the actual problem was a failed inverter and two faulty optimizers, all of which were still covered under the manufacturer's warranty. The technician told me they would send a new quote to install the warranty replacement (RMA) parts. When I received it, they wanted to charge me an additional $4,300 just for the labor to install the warranty-covered inverter and optimizers. That would have brought my total out-of-pocket cost to $7,800, even though the parts themselves were under warranty. I attempted to contact the company several times to discuss both the original $3,500 charge--which did not resolve the problem--and the new $4,300 quote totally the $7,800. Unfortunately, my calls have gone unanswered, and I have not received a response. Because of this experience, I decided not to move forward with them. I found another reputable company with excellent reviews that is completing the same warranty replacement for $1,200 in labor. Based on my experience, I cannot recommend this company. I encourage anyone considering their services to get a second opinion and compare labor quotes before authorizing expensive repairs.
